The unsocial side of social media
By Rory Macnamara
“ Most of these platforms have youngsters keen to learn and it is sad when they see this kind of thing happening .”
It is strange that there are always those few who end up spoiling what is an excellent medium , by allowing finger to engage before brain !
I refer specifically to the business side of social media , which are created with good intentions to educate and inform , and then some smart alec posts an offensive comment which then ‘ empowers ’ a few others to jump in , and before one knows it the original intention of the medium has degenerated into a childish playground skirmish with no end in sight . Credit to those admins that keep a tight a control on the original purpose of the medium .
It is only a few that make it bad for others . Perhaps it is human nature but a very sad part of it . Hardly what one would call ‘ role models ’. Attacking individuals and bodies is unacceptable as one platform consistently does . Try that on LinkedIn and see what happens . Try that on Daily Maverick , where they no hesitation in booting one off for offensive remarks .
So , let us end on a positive note . Everyone has an opinion and has the right to express it . Do not confuse this with freedom of speech because that is used incorrectly as well . Before expressing it , think it through – let ’ s use the excellent platforms in the business world for the purpose for which they are designed . We can all learn from each other , as was shown in the recent ‘ Food for Thought ’ online platform , where views were expressed and challenged and concluded . Sadly , an individual thoughtless comment allowed the good achieved to degenerate into a silly remark , totally out of context . Credit to the person who noted that and called the individual out .
Let us raise the social media content bar for the good of all . PA
